CIRP - Del Credere Agent - Financial Debt or not - in the teeth of Clause 15 of the ‘Del Credere Agency Agreement’, dated 04.04.2017 and keeping in mind of a prime fact that the ‘Default’, which took place, pertaining to the ‘Supply of Goods’, comes within the definition of ‘Operational Debt’, as per Section 5(21) of the I & B Code, 2016 and hence, Section 9 of the I & B Code, 2016, attracts in an ‘unambiguous manner’ - the ‘Debt’, in the present case, cannot be termed as ‘Financial Debt’ - AT
